stint


stint (http://definr.com/stint)

     n 1: an unbroken period of time during which you do something;
          "there were stretches of boredom"; "he did a stretch in
          the federal penitentiary" [syn: stretch]
     2: smallest American sandpiper [syn: least sandpiper, {Erolia
        minutilla}]
     3: an individuals prescribed share of work: "her stint as a
        lifeguard exhausted her"
     v 1: scratch and scrimp [syn: scrimp, skimp]
     2: supply sparingly, with a meager allowance [syn: skimp, scant]
